31 Dec 2018 23:57:07
Lloyd Kelly is still very young, 20yo i believe. He is tall, a very good athlete though need to bulk up. Has good technical ability but needs to work on reading of the game and his defensive skills as he tends to use his physical attributes more at the moment. Currently he plays at LB though he is expected to play in CB in 4-5 years time (a bit like how Gomez has progressed you can say) .

Seemed to be highly rated in Bristol and at England U21 level.
